Why Driveway Resurfacing?
Driveways endure a lot over time. From heavy vehicles and fluctuating weather conditions to general wear and tear, it’s no surprise that driveways can start to show signs of aging. Resurfacing is a cost-effective solution that addresses a range of issues, including:
- Cracks and Potholes: Over time, cracks and potholes can develop due to constant use and weather conditions. Resurfacing smooths out these imperfections and prevents further damage.
- Aesthetic Appeal: A fresh layer of asphalt or sealant can dramatically improve the look of your driveway, making it look new and well-maintained.
- Increased Property Value: An attractive, well-maintained driveway enhances the overall appearance of your home, potentially increasing its market value.
- Enhanced Safety: Smooth surfaces reduce the risk of tripping or damaging vehicles, making your driveway safer for everyone.
The Driveway Resurfacing Process
Driveway resurfacing involves applying a new layer of material over your existing driveway. The process generally includes the following steps:
- Assessment: A professional will evaluate the condition of your current driveway to determine the best resurfacing option. This involves checking for cracks, drainage issues, and the overall state of the existing surface.
- Preparation: The existing surface is cleaned thoroughly to remove any debris, oil stains, or loose materials. For asphalt driveways, any significant cracks or potholes will be filled in and repaired to create a smooth base for the new layer.
- Application: Depending on the chosen resurfacing method—whether asphalt, sealcoating, or another material—a new layer is applied. For asphalt resurfacing, a thin layer of hot mix asphalt is spread evenly over the old surface. For sealcoating, a protective coating is applied to seal and protect the surface from the elements.
- Curing: After application, the new surface needs time to cure and settle. This typically involves allowing the new material to dry and harden over a period of 24 to 48 hours before using the driveway.
- Final Touches: Once cured, the driveway is inspected for any imperfections, and any necessary touch-ups are completed.
Choosing the Right Resurfacing Option
In Coldspring, NY, homeowners have several resurfacing options to consider, each with its own benefits:
- Asphalt Resurfacing: Ideal for driveways that are structurally sound but have become worn out or damaged. Asphalt resurfacing involves applying a new layer of hot mix asphalt over the old surface, providing a fresh, smooth appearance.
- Sealcoating: A protective coating applied over an existing asphalt driveway to restore its look and protect it from future damage. Sealcoating can help extend the life of your driveway and improve its appearance.
- Concrete Resurfacing: If you have a concrete driveway, resurfacing with a concrete overlay can repair cracks and give the surface a fresh look. This option is especially useful for driveways with significant damage.

Maintaining Your Resurfaced Driveway
After resurfacing, proper maintenance is key to extending the life of your driveway. Here are some tips for keeping your newly resurfaced driveway in top condition:
- Regular Cleaning: Keep the surface clean by removing leaves, debris, and spills promptly. This helps prevent staining and deterioration.
- Sealant Reapplication: For asphalt driveways, periodic reapplication of sealant (every 2-3 years) can help protect the surface from weathering and damage.
- Avoid Heavy Loads: Try to avoid placing excessive weight on your driveway, as this can cause premature wear.
